Resources indicate that CFG2 holds the upper 32 bits, and CFG1 the lower 32 bits, of a 64-bit unique identifier. Store it in big-endian format so it reads correctly when accessed as a byte sequence. https://community.nxp.com/docs/DOC-94459 Signed-off-by: Peter Bigot <peter.bigot@nordicsemi.no>
